A flavorful and colorful vegan stir-fry featuring crisp asparagus, bell peppers, and onions, tossed in a savory sauce.
Ingredients: 1 bunch asparagus, trimmed and cut into bite-sized pieces. 1 red bell pepper, thinly sliced. 1 yellow bell pepper, thinly sliced. 1 small onion, thinly sliced. 3 cloves garlic, minced. 2 tablespoons soy sauce. 1 tablespoon sesame oil. 1 tablespoon rice vinegar. 1 tablespoon maple syrup. 1 teaspoon ginger, grated. 1 teaspoon cornstarch. 2 tablespoons water. 2 tablespoons chopped green onions, for garnish. 2 tablespoons sesame seeds, for garnish. Cooked rice, for serving.
Instructions: In a small bowl, mix soy sauce, sesame oil, rice vinegar, maple syrup, and grated ginger. Set aside. In another small bowl, dissolve cornstarch in water to make a slurry. Set aside. Heat a large skillet or wok over medium-high heat. Add a splash of water or oil if needed. Add minced garlic, sliced onion, and bell peppers to the skillet. Stir-fry for 2-3 minutes until slightly softened. Add asparagus to the skillet and continue stir-frying for another 3-4 minutes until asparagus is tender but still crisp. Pour the sauce mixture over the vegetables and stir to coat evenly. Cook for an additional 1-2 minutes. Add the cornstarch slurry to the skillet and stir well. Cook for another minute until the sauce thickens. Remove from heat and transfer the stir-fry to a serving dish. Garnish with chopped green onions and sesame seeds. Serve hot with cooked rice.
